BMW X7
2025 - xDrive40d MHT M Sport 5dr Step Auto
Approved Used
BMW 1 Series
2024 - 118i [136] M Sport 5dr Step Auto [LCP]
We make car buying easy
BMW 1 Series
2022 - 118i [136] M Sport 5dr Step Auto [LCP]
We make car buying easy
BMW 1 Series
2024 - 118i [136] M Sport 5dr Step Auto [LCP]
Approved Used
BMW 3 Series
2022 - 320i M Sport 4dr Step Auto
Approved Used
BMW 1 Series
2025 - M135 xDrive 5dr Step Auto
Competitive finance available
BMW X5
2023 - xDrive30d MHT M Sport 5dr Auto
Competitive finance available
BMW iX3
2022 - 210kW M Sport Pro 80kWh 5dr Auto
Approved Used
BMW 1 Series
2013 - 116i SE 3dr
86K MILES + FSH + LONG MOT
BMW M4
2017 - M4 2dr DCT [Competition Pack]
We make car buying easy
BMW X1
2019 - sDrive 20i xLine 5dr Step Auto
We make car buying easy
BMW 3 Series
2024 - 320d MHT M Sport 4dr Step Auto
Competitive finance available
BMW 1 Series
2018 - 118i [1.5] Sport 5dr [Nav/Servotronic]
We make car buying easy
BMW i4
2025 - 400kW M50 83.9kWh 5dr Auto [18 Alloy]
We make car buying easy
BMW 3 Series
2024 - 320d MHT M Sport 4dr Step Auto
Approved Used
BMW 1 Series
2020 - 118i M Sport 5dr Step Auto
Competitive finance available
BMW 1 Series
2024 - 118i [136] M Sport 5dr Step Auto [LCP]
We make car buying easy
BMW 3 Series
2025 - 330e 22.3 kWh M Sport 5dr Step Auto
Approved Used
BMW 1 Series
2022 - 118i [136] M Sport 5dr Step Auto [LCP]
We make car buying easy
BMW X1
2020 - sDrive 20i Sport 5dr Step Auto
We make car buying easy